Output 396db10c0aace41f3629c3e03814c3a20a380a877a8e46fb0bb3c7845a605122:0

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b4bf98877521c801866cff5de8884da51fe8c44 OP_EQUAL
address
MLbhAurCs4e828HF4ZYPLQndmNJuRmAFmZ
transaction
396db10c0aace41f3629c3e03814c3a20a380a877a8e46fb0bb3c7845a605122
spent
true